The Masks

The fourth installment of the Scream franchise sees another use of two different masks. For the hero mask, a deluxe Ghostface mask from Funworld, commonly referred to as a "2010 Apr-Jun EU stamp mask", was used and a  "production run" of masks was sent to set by Funworld themselves. In addition to the hero mask style, we also see the "reshoot mask" used in the opening scenes of the film. The reshoot mask was widely released at Walgreens and is often called the same. 

The Costume

  • In the Scream 4 (2011), 2 Ghostface robes were used. One of a similar, but overall different, black sparkle fabric as used previously, and another of plain black fabric made by Debra McGuire. The robes followed designs of Scream 2 and 3 with rounded arm tassels and squared fringe.
  • The boots used for the film are Black Thinsulate Mil-Tec SWAT Combat Boots.
  • The hero knife used by Ghostface is this film was modeled off a Buck 120 knife, but custom made by production. Because producers did not want the handle of the knife "lost in the hand of Ghostface", the handle was extended as well.
